Output 60a89bf018a80ab75f0b95d3c50374711ca5d4de71c75e27bcc7b1356651835a:2

value
617103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ef8d2ab4d426f7a66d29d13261229178cefa89b OP_EQUAL
address
3DGP9EYmYpKWj1zrDoEXgzLBy8bcS1MAmj
transaction
60a89bf018a80ab75f0b95d3c50374711ca5d4de71c75e27bcc7b1356651835a
spent
true